Building site clearing services involve the removal of existing structures, vegetation, debris, and other obstructions to prepare a property for construction or development. This process typically includes tasks such as demolishing old buildings, uprooting trees and shrubs, clearing away rocks, and disposing of waste materials. The goal is to create a clean, level, and accessible space that meets the requirements of upcoming construction projects or property improvements. Professionals specializing in site clearing utilize various equipment and techniques to ensure the area is thoroughly prepared, minimizing obstacles that could impede construction progress.
These services address common problems encountered during property development, such as uneven terrain, overgrown vegetation, and leftover debris from previous structures. Clearing a site reduces the risk of delays caused by unforeseen obstructions or hazardous materials. It also helps ensure safety for construction workers and future occupants by removing potential hazards. Additionally, proper site clearing can improve drainage and soil stability, which are essential for the structural integrity of new builds. By efficiently preparing the land, property owners and developers can move forward with their projects more smoothly and with fewer complications.

Labor Costs - Typically, labor for building site clearing ranges from $20 to $50 per hour per worker. Total costs depend on the project's size and complexity, often totaling a few hundred to several thousand dollars.
Equipment Fees - Equipment rental, such as bulldozers or excavators, can cost between $200 and $1,000 per day. Larger or specialized machinery may increase overall expenses accordingly.
Permitting and Disposal - Permitting fees vary by location but generally range from $50 to $300. Disposal costs for debris and cleared materials can add $100 to $500 or more, depending on volume.
Project Size and Scope - Small-scale clearing may cost $500 to $2,000, while larger sites can range from $5,000 to $20,000 or higher. Costs are influenced by land size, vegetation density, and site accessibility.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
